“Play unlocks the door to ourselves” - Lenore Terr
This month we will explore the role of fun and playfulness for our kids and ourselves. We have two books to choose from and a number of articles, videos, and podcasts. As always, the readings are optional, the important thing is the conversation.

Fun is absolutely essential for a well lived and joyful life.
  • How do we treat fun and playfulness with the seriousness it demands?
  • What are the components of True Fun?
  • How do we maintain a playful approach to life?
  • What are the conditions for free play to arise?
  • How do fun and playfulness change as students get older?
